Steve Forbes - Chairman and Editor-in-Chief of Forbes Media
Steve Forbes is Chairman and Editor-in-Chief of Forbes Media. Under Mr. Forbes’ leadership, the company has launched a variety of new publications and businesses. They include: ForbesLife, the dedicated luxury lifestyle and culture magazine; Forbes Europe; Forbes Asia; and Forbes licensee editions in over 30 countries. The company also publishes a number of investment newsletters.
In 1996 Forbes entered the new media arena with the launch of Forbes.com. Through March 2014, Forbes.com, a leading business website, reached close to 30 million unique visitors, according to comScore worldwide. Other Forbes Web sites include: RealClearPolitics.com; RealClearMarkets.com; RealClearSports.com and RealClearWorld.com. The company’s flagship publication, Forbes, is the nation’s leading business magazine, with a circulation of more than 900,000. Forbes combined with Forbes Asia; Forbes Europe and the company's licensee editions together reach a worldwide audience of more than 5 million readers.
Mr. Forbes writes editorials for each issue of Forbes under the heading of “Fact and Comment.” A widely respected economic prognosticator, he is the only writer to have won the highly prestigious Crystal Owl Award four times. The prize was formerly given by U.S. Steel Corporation to the financial journalist whose economic forecasts for the coming year proved most accurate.

Nick Bennett - Senior Manager, Professional Services at Mandiant
Nick Bennett is a Senior Manager in Professional Services in MANDIANT’s New York office. He has over ten years of experience in the computer security industry. Mr. Bennett’s particular areas of interest include forensic, incident response, mobile security, network and application vulnerability assessments, and security architecture design.
